Questions people ask

Should AI automatically accuse a furnisher of violating the law?

No. Systems should distinguish observations, consumer statements, rules, and legal conclusions, with professional review where appropriate.

Can software guarantee deletions?

No. Software can improve organization, accuracy, workflow control, and documentation but cannot guarantee outcomes.
